Film fraternity pays emotional tribute to Bharathiraja

The passing of Bharathiraja has triggered an outpouring of grief across the Tamil film industry, with actors, directors, and producers remembering him not just as a filmmaker, but as a visionary who reshaped cinema with authenticity and soul.

Prominent personalities including Khushbu Sundar, Revathy, Goundamani, and filmmaker Arun Matheswaran paid heartfelt tributes, recalling their personal and professional associations with the legendary director.

Khushbu Sundar expressed deep sorrow, recalling that working with Bharathiraja remained an unfulfilled dream—one she had cherished for years. Her tribute reflected the admiration many in the industry held for him, not just as a director but as a storyteller who inspired generations.

Revathy remembered him as a creator who brought realism and emotional depth to Tamil cinema, while Goundamani reflected on their long-standing association and the director’s unique ability to bring out natural performances from actors.

Arun Matheswaran described Bharathiraja as a mentor figure, highlighting how his films influenced modern filmmaking styles and narrative approaches.

Producer Suresh Kamatchi offered a deeply moving reflection, stating that Bharathiraja’s passion for cinema never faded, even in his later years.

According to Kamatchi, the veteran filmmaker remained emotionally connected to storytelling till the very end, constantly thinking about cinema and new ideas. He emphasised that Bharathiraja’s journey was not just a career, but a lifelong dream that defined his identity.

Bharathiraja’s contribution goes far beyond his films. He introduced fresh talent, broke conventional storytelling norms, and brought rural landscapes and grounded characters to the forefront of Tamil cinema.

Colleagues across generations echoed a common sentiment—that his absence leaves a void that cannot be filled. Yet, his work continues to live on, influencing filmmakers and resonating with audiences even today.

As tributes continue to pour in, one truth stands clear: Bharathiraja was more than a director—he was a movement in Tamil cinema. His films, his vision, and his unwavering love for storytelling ensure that his legacy will endure for generations to come.
